Understanding Withdrawal Delays
One of the most frequent complaints among online casino players is related to withdrawal delays. After winning a substantial sum, the anticipation of receiving those funds can quickly turn into frustration when the cash doesn’t arrive as expected. Various factors contribute to these delays, including casino security checks, payment method processing times, and the verification of player identity.

Common Verification Challenges
Players often encounter several hurdles when navigating through the verification process. Some of these challenges include:
- Document Rejection: Sometimes, submitted documents do not meet the casino’s standards. It can happen due to poor quality images or incorrect information.
- Extended Review Times: Verification can take longer than expected, especially during peak periods when many players are processing withdrawals.
- Missing Information: Players may forget to provide all necessary documentation, leading to additional delays.
Payment Method Complications
The choice of payment method plays a crucial role in the withdrawal process. Different methods come with varying processing times and fees. For instance, e-wallets often allow for faster transactions compared to bank transfers, which can take several days. Understanding the nuances of each payment option can help players make informed decisions about their withdrawals.
Fees and Charges
Another aspect to consider are the fees associated with withdrawals. Some online casinos impose charges on certain payment methods, which can cut into the winnings. Players should always read the fine print and familiarize themselves with potential fees before initiating a withdrawal.

Best Practices for Smooth Withdrawals
To minimize complications with withdrawals, players can adopt several best practices:
- Choose Reputable Casinos: Opt for online casinos with positive reviews and a solid track record of timely payouts.
- Document Preparation: Ensure that all required documents are ready and meet the casino’s requirements before initiating a withdrawal.
- Be Patient: Understand that verification and processing times can vary, and plan withdrawals accordingly.
